Hi!
I'm new to mapping on osu! and I was wondering about ettiquette between mappers.
I used a song which was only mapped in CTB and mapped it out in standard, but the timings for the song were done by another, now inactive, user. Now, as I have finished the map, I am interested in releasing/ranking said map, however as they are inactive, I cannot seek out explicit permission to use their timings.

Back when they were active, they responded to another user's post saying that "All time okay to use timings for everyone, also HS if needed", however that was 1. a long time ago, and 2. not a response to me directly.

Would I run into any problems releasing the map using their timings/hitsounds?
Zelzatter Zero
Timing is 100% okay to copy, but I'd extremely recommend you to try timing yourself if the song only has one BPM to master the rhythm sense.

HS, especially keysound, is also okay, as long as you give credit to the one who do that. As they had stated ealier they wouldn't mind if ppl use their timing and HS so why not?
TheKingHenry
In this case, since the person themselves has said it's okay, it is.

Regarding this comment though, I'd like to add that I wouldn't say timing is "100% okay to copy". Random 1 point 1 offset timing nobody cares about - you should really just do simple stuff like that yourself though - but there are a lot of different kinds of timing, so it's not really black and white. For one, I'd totally want the people copying timing from me to ask me about it, or at least give credit if they do, since I mostly time a bit more complicated things that may actually occasionally take quite some amount of time to do
